    I currently have a 6600gt and I'm thinking of getting a new one.
    What kind of graphics card would be best for playing SS? With all the graphics setting on high and huge armies.

    Thanks.

    I have an HD 4850 and it runs it at max very smoothly, the only time it stutters is when I have multiple stacks in battle, but my processor is a bottleneck, just about every card right now can run it at max settings is my guess. Nvidia 9800GTX+ or the HD 4870 are excellent choices too.

    MadWolf is correct but if you are using weaker video cards, turn shadows off. Personally I think shadows are useless and just slow the game down (a lot if you max shadows).

    always try to get newest processor with new video card because if you have new video card but bad processor you will not get the maximum efficiency from your vid card cause the processor would be too weak, and vice-versa.

    muffinhead, lol you count the dead, I also never put in permanent arrows cause the arrows are still 3d and can slow your game down a lot especially if you are England. but if you want arrows to last longer i think you can set time for arrows to dissappear like ,minute of somethin.

    Without telling us the rest of your system it's impossible to suggest the right graphics card for your system. Buying the most powerful graphics card is pointless when the rest of your system can't keep up with it, especially the cpu. The only answers you will get, as you can see already, is what people use for themselves (and therefore like) or the old Nvidia vs Ati crap (which is totally pointless nowadays).
